Could an API generate account activity?

Yes. An application programming interface, or API, can generate account activity without a person using the normal website or application interface.

APIs allow software systems to communicate directly with one another.

Avoid this assumption: That an account event must have been created by a person clicking through the service’s user interface. It may have come from software.

An API can retrieve records, upload files, send messages, create users, change settings and perform many of the same actions available through a graphical interface. It may authenticate using a user token, API key, service account or application identity.

The log may therefore show a user account even though an integration, script or third-party application performed the action. Existing consent or delegated permission may allow the software to act for long periods without another login.

Investigators should identify whether the event came through the normal interface, mobile application or API. Ask for the client application, token type, application ID, scopes or permissions and request identifier.

Preserve API gateway, application, identity-provider and audit records. Look for regular patterns, machine user agents, repeated request structures and activity continuing when the user was absent.

An API event is not automatically benign. Attackers may misuse stolen tokens or create malicious applications. But the presence of a user account in the record does not prove direct interaction.

Where attribution matters, determine who authorised the application, who controlled its credentials and what system made the actual request.

Operational takeaway

An API can perform substantial activity under a user or application identity, so investigators must distinguish software-generated requests from direct human use of the account.
